    The toilet (exhaust) air duct is mainly a facility that solves the vertical direction of mechanical ventilation.

    1. CO2, various peculiar smells, fumes from dietary operations, toxic and harmful gases released from building materials and decorative materials accumulate indoors and form air pollution. These contaminations can cause the spread of infectious diseases or affect people's health.

    2. Building ventilation is mainly through the opening of windows, openings, or vertical and horizontal ventilation ducts, so that indoor dirty air can be naturally or mechanically forced to discharge outdoors, purify indoor air or achieve zero indoor air pollution.

    3. There should be a window or hole for direct circulation with outdoor air in the building, otherwise there should be a natural ventilation channel or mechanical ventilation facilities.

    4. Toilets without external windows (bathrooms, toilets) should be equipped with mechanical ventilation facilities and ventilation ducts. The lower part of the door of the bathroom should be provided with a fixed louver for air intake, or there should be a gap for air intake.
